Morez clock; France, 19th century.Brass, gilt bronze and sheet metal.In need of overhaul and restoration.Parts missing.Measurements: 46 x 28 x 15 cm.Wall clock made of bronze with a square structure, richly ornamented with vegetal elements, and the face of a lady wrapped in rays of light in the upper area which ends in the shape of a semicircular arch. The white dial has black Roman numerals and gold-coloured openwork hands. These clocks are known as Morez, the name of a village in France, as this is the place of origin of their manufacture, although it should be noted that the production of these pieces also moved to Morbier. The production of these clocks began in the 17th century, and experienced a second splendour in the mid-19th century, when the advances of industrialisation allowed for technical improvements and greater speed in the manufacturing process. They are exceptional clocks, as the striking mechanism is on the right-hand side and the movement on the left.

Garrison; France, Napoleon III, c. 1870.Gilt bronze and enamel.With Paris machinery. 8 days.Measurements: 47 x 67 x 14 cm.Set of clock accompanied by two candelabra with four arms of light. The clock is supported on four legs with stylised leaf-shaped finials in the case of the front ones, as the back ones have a different design. The base is rectangular with protruding sides, as they are surmounted by upright borders inside which an enamelled decoration reveals the bust, conceived as a sculpture on its pedestal, of two young women wearing attributes reminiscent of classical antiquity, such as the theatre mask, the cup and the serpent. The central body supported on the base has a truncated cone-shaped structure that is also ornamented with an enamelled area in the centre, also featuring the bust of a woman. The watch case is located in the upper part, with a golden dial on which the Roman numerals in black stand out. Bordering the dial, the bronze structure is highly decorated with enamelled cartouches depicting two ladies and, in the upper part, various signs of the zodiac. Finally, the piece is topped with a crest crowned by what appears to be a theatre mask. The four-light candlesticks have a similar ornamentation based on the contrast between the bronze and the enamel and the classically inspired ornamentation.
